Palazzo Pubblico
The Palazzo Pubblico is the city hall of the City of San Marino. It is where official state ceremonies take place, and it is the seat of the Republic's main institutional and administrative bodies: the Captains Regent, the Grand and General Council, the Council of XII, and the Congress of State.- Type: Town hall

Guaita Castle
Castle
Photo: Commonists,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The Guaita, also known as the Rocca is one of three towered peaks overlooking the city of San Marino, the capital of San Marino. The other two are Cesta and Montale. Guaita Castle is situated 300 metres southeast of Palazzo Pubblico.
